Transaction 8fe7e743243e28bb7ec90536aefa9be35b7149e78e998c72ca14773e587fa2ae

2 Input
2 Outputs
  • 8fe7e743243e28bb7ec90536aefa9be35b7149e78e998c72ca14773e587fa2ae:0
  • value  337437
    address  1HutAGbbDCazKWXihUSUiWKTLBs4HAXchQ
  • 8fe7e743243e28bb7ec90536aefa9be35b7149e78e998c72ca14773e587fa2ae:1
  • value  247135
    address  3Q96UGbcHHiYxGMUShrTsVB6djjiKhY4oX